At a time when interest in herbs and natural medicine has never been higher, the second edition of this essential guide shows how to identify more than five hundred kinds of healing plants. More than three hundred new color photos illustrate their flowers, leaves, and fruits. The updated descriptive text includes information on where the plants are found as well as their known medicinal uses. An index to medical topics is helpful for quickly locating information on specific ailments, from asthma and headaches to colds and stomachaches. Symbols next to plant descriptions give readers a quick visual alert to plants that are poisonous or may cause allergic reactions. Organized by plant color for fast identification, this guide is an indispensable tool for understanding the traditional medicinal uses of the plants and herbs around us.

With more than 40 years of experience in the herbal field, Steven Foster is author, co-author, and photographer of seventeen books. He lives in Eureka Springs Arkansas, in the heart of the medicinal plant-rich Ozarks.

With more than six decades of experience as a botanist, and three decades in medical botany James A. Duke is the author of more than 20 books. He lives in Fulton, Maryland, surrounded by some 300 medicinal plants.

BALSAM FIR Resin, leaves Abies balsamea (L.) Mill Pine Family

Spire-shaped tree; to 60 ft. Flattish needles, to 11?4 in. long, in flattened sprays; stalkless. Needles rounded at base, each with 2 white lines beneath. Cones 1–4 in. long, erect; purple to green, scales mostly twice as long as broad. Bark smooth, with numerous resin pockets. Where found: Moist woods. Canada, south through New England and along mountains to Va. and W. Va.; west through n. Ohio to ne. Iowa, Mich. Uses: Canada Balsam, an oleoresin, is collected by cutting bark blisters or pockets in wood, July–Aug. Used as an antiseptic, in creams and ointments for piles, and as a root-canal sealer. Diuretic (may irritate mucous membranes). American Indians applied resin as an analgesic for burns, sores, bruises, and wounds. Leaf tea used for colds, coughs, and asthma. The oleoresin is pale yellow to greenish yellow; transparent and pleasantly scented. Its primary commercial application has been as a sealing agent for mounted microscope slides. Warning: Resin may cause dermatitis in some individuals.

Consider 'Newcomb's Wildflower Guide' instead
By Ashley S.
This is a solid introduction book to identification.

Pro's: succinct, easy to read descriptions and clear pictures. Good for identifying very common plants.
Cons: not comprehensive enough, arranged by flower color and nothing else, so you end up having to flip through entire sections for a familiar picture that may not be there. For those who are really looking to delve into botany or weed identification deeply, I would advise you to consider other options.

Before attending herbalism school, I didn't know which guide would be the most helpful to my area (Northern Virginia and coastal Maryland at the time, now South-Central Pennsylvania), so I bought this one because of all the positive reviews. Then, once classes started, my teachers strongly encouraged us to get the Newcomb's Wildflower Guide by Lawrence Newcomb for in-depth study. We solely used Newcomb's guide with plant identification, and while I found it tricky to learn how to use, once I understood how it was arranged, I found it much more comprehensive and informative than Foster's Eastern Central guide. To this day, when I bring both guides out in the field with me to identify, I rarely am able to distinguish one plant from the other using Foster's guide (most of the time it's just not there -- i.e., purple deadnettle, henbit, varying types of flowering blue-eyed grass), yet I'm able to i/d it every time using Newcomb's.

Something to ask yourself before you buy an identification guidebook is how in-depth you want the book to be and how seriously you take botany. If you really want to dive in, then you may want to consider a more comprehensive guidebook.

Good start
By Little Mushroom
I have to agree with some of the other reviewers that this book is just enough to get you in trouble. I like this book because of the (usually) clear and (mostly) accurate pictures, however, it is very obvious that the author is not an herbalist. He calls many plants "weeds," and is quick to scare one off by calling highly therapeutic plants "toxic." That said, this should be just one of many books on one's herbalist bookshelf. It is a good starting point, but please don't use this by itself.
